Output 353064d01472c0b2775a13d0ad3b584c81c0bdff0524e9e60ce3cd6e6a512791:15

value
1044134
script pubkey
OP_HASH160 OP_PUSHBYTES_20 305101211048cb2e09923cb83bb2c5adf9381c39 OP_EQUAL
address
366VQ35rsCqde1W2nBW22wJArqMrUaTyuU
transaction
353064d01472c0b2775a13d0ad3b584c81c0bdff0524e9e60ce3cd6e6a512791
spent
true